Physics Question on Circular motion

One end of a string of length l is connected to a particle of mass m and the other to a small peg on a smooth horizontal table. If the particle moves in a circle with speed v the net force on the particle (directed towards the centre) is:

A

T\text T

B

Tmv2l\text T- \frac{mv^2}{l}

C

T+mv2l\text T+ \frac{mv^2}{l}

D

0

Answer

T\text T

Explanation

Solution

When a particle connected to a string revolves in a circular path around a centre, the centripetal force is provided by the tension produced in the string. Hence, in the given case, the net force on the particle is the tension T\text T, i.e.,
F\text F = T\text T = mv2l\frac{mv^2}{l}
Where F\text F is the net force acting on the particle.

Therefore, the correct option is (a): T\text T
